Output 8a1f295625dfba238259ecb048e620b2e4356f372b4e8a26ebf0923b59c09a91:0

value
2879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ffb7799de994dec68e996c585fdc9dd6fd083d OP_EQUAL
address
3M1xqXZZXkB2ravXH924AXKBvfHwegPmg3
transaction
8a1f295625dfba238259ecb048e620b2e4356f372b4e8a26ebf0923b59c09a91
confirmations
35009
spent
true